Subject: [PATCH net-next 04/29] can: ucan: Replace zero-length array with DECLARE_FLEX_ARRAY() helper

From: "Gustavo A. R. Silva" <gustavoars@...nel.org>

Zero-length arrays are deprecated and we are moving towards adopting
C99 flexible-array members, instead. So, replace zero-length arrays
declarations in anonymous union with the new DECLARE_FLEX_ARRAY()
helper macro.

This helper allows for flexible-array members in unions.
